How to Find a Good Sportsbook

A sportsbook is a place where people can place bets on different sporting events. It is a complex operation that includes many different types of odds. People can bet online or in person. The most popular betting options are on horse races and football matches. Betting can be a fun and exciting way to enjoy sports, but it is important to gamble responsibly.

A good sportsbook will offer a wide variety of markets and a mobile app. It will also have a secure encryption system to protect personal information. It will also pay winning bets promptly and accurately. A sportsbook should also be licensed and regulated by the government in the country where it operates.

If you’re looking for a sportsbook, be sure to read reviews before making a deposit. You can also ask friends and family for recommendations. Using an online review site is also a good option. These sites allow users to post their experiences with different sportsbooks, which can help you make a decision.
